Stair, Elpha Lawson age 90 of Mascot slipped peacefully into the arms of Jesus Saturday, April 19, 2008 at Hillcrest North. She was born September 1, 1917 near Big Creek in Sneedville, Tennessee to CB and Sarah Lawson and the last child to join them. Her passion in life was the love of her family, church and the Mine Road neighbors. She was a wonderful cook and enjoyed hosting family and friends. She was a long time member of Roseberry Baptist Church. Preceded in death by her always devoted and loving husband of 58 years, Hubert M. Stair; parents and 9 siblings. Survivors: son, Ronald E.
